One quick story I'd like to share.. Back in the 90s, John Waite was with Bad English... The band played a gig in the Lehigh Valley at the Airport Music Hall... My wife and I were there, along with my sister.. We worked our way up near the stage, and the band started doing a couple of old Babys tunes... Well, the crowd was going completely bonkers, and next thing I know, John Waite reaches out his hand and pulls my wife and my sister up on stage! My sister just stood in front of the Marshall amps taking in the bass, but there was my wife - dancing with John Waite on stage - while he sang "Isn't It Time"... After the song, John gave hugs and helped them back down into the crowd... It was an amazing moment - one I will never forget... John Waite is an amazing singer and songwriter.. But more importantly, he is a gentleman who truly appreciates and loves his fans... God Bless...

I have every single CD John Waite ever released, including his stints with the Babys and Bad English... While I love his work with collaborators, I think his solo albums are much deeper and more personal.. From Missing You, to These Times Are Hard For Lovers, to Downtown, to When You Were Mine, to How Did I Get By Without You, to Rough and Tumble, John Waite has consistently given his fans amazing music with lyrics that grip one's soul with heartbreak, but also the hope and promise of a new day... Bittersweet, yet beautiful... It is impossible for any John Waite fan to pick a favorite song by him - they are all so damned fine! But if I had to pick a "favorite among favorites", I would probably choose Figure In A Landscape, from the album with the same name.. That song - the lyrics - "It's a portrait of a broken man, and the colors always run" - break my heart every time I hear them...
